GWU vs. Milligan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, GWU or Milligan?

  • Milligan University is 16.1% more expensive to attend than GWU for in-state tuition ($37,700.00 vs. $32,470.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 16.1% higher at Milligan than Gardner Webb University ($37,700.00 vs. $32,470.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Milligan University than GWU ($21,463 vs. $24,035)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Milligan University are 34.6% lower than costs at Gardner Webb University ($8,000 vs. $10,770)
  • More students receive financial grant aid at Milligan University than Gardner Webb University (100% vs. 99%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Milligan University students is 15.2% larger than aid received Gardner Webb University ($28,521 vs. $24,762)

GWU vs. Milligan Admissions Difficulty Comparison

Which college is harder to get into, GWU or Milligan? Average SAT and ACT scores plus acceptance rates offer good insight into the difficulty of admission between Milligan or GWU .

  • The average SAT score at Milligan University (1128) is 151 points higher than at GWU (977)
  • Incoming Milligan students have a 4 point higher average ACT score (25) than students at GWU (21)
  • Accepted freshman GWU students have a 0.05 point higher average high school GPA (3.74) than students at Milligan (3.69)
  • GWU has a higher acceptance rate (87%) than Milligan (70.3%)

GWU vs. Milligan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, GWU or Milligan?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between Milligan and GWU.

  • Gardner Webb University students graduate with a $531 lower median federal student loan debt than Milligan graduates. ($24,969 vs. $25,500)
  • GWU graduates are paying $5 less per month on federal student loans than Milligan graduates. ($258 vs. $263)
  • More Milligan gra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former GWU students, three years after graduation. (66% vs. 52%)
